Career Roles in Young Adult Writing

  • Young Adult Fiction Writer: Crafting compelling narratives that resonate with teen readers, focusing on themes of identity, relationships, and adventure.
  • Editor for Young Adult Literature: Overseeing the publication process, refining manuscripts, and ensuring content aligns with current trends and reader expectations.
  • Literary Agent for YA Authors: Representing writers to publishing houses, negotiating contracts, and guiding authors through the publishing journey.
  • Creative Writing Instructor: Teaching aspiring writers the art of storytelling and conflict creation, focusing on techniques tailored for young adult fiction.
  • Content Developer for Youth Media: Producing engaging content for various platforms that appeals to young audiences, incorporating storytelling and relevant themes.
